Umri
Umri is a village located in Samudrapur tehsil of Wardha district in Maharashtra, India. It is situated 20km away from sub-district headquarter Samudrapur (tehsildar office) and 52km away from district headquarter Wardha. As per 2009 stats, Umari is the gram panchayat of Umri village.

About Umri
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Umri is 534552. The village spans a total geographical area of 495 hectares. Hinganghat is nearest town to Umri village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 33km away.

Population of Umri
Below is a concise population overview of Umri as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 536 | 278 | 258 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 66 | 35 | 31 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 32 | 16 | 16 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 78 | 38 | 40 |
Literate Population | 391 | 219 | 172 |
Illiterate Population | 145 | 59 | 86 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Umri village:
- The total population of Umri village is around 536, including approximately 278 males and 258 females, with a sex ratio of 928 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 66 children aged 0–6 years in Umri village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Umri village has 32 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 78 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
- The literacy rate of Umri village is about 72.95%, with male literacy at 78.78% and female literacy at 66.67%.
- There are around 139 households in Umri village.
Connectivity of Umri
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Umri. As per the 2011 stats, Umri had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
